          Originally posted by Gun Kraft
          Totally OT but I did not know out of state interfamilial transfers were allowed to bring off-roster pistols into CA. Given the premium they command, I wonder why it isn't done more often? When given as a gift, how are they not considered straw man purchases?

          Usually in gifting situations the suggestion I've heard is to give them a "gift certificate" that allows the recipient to purchase the firearm themselves.
          Well, now you know. Entirely legal.

          As to 'straw purchase', gifts are legal - read your 4473 instructions for question 11 a.

          'More often' would require more out of state parents/children, as well as some information to the CA residents.
